Market up amid growing confidence
US stocks opened higher, supported by stronger than expected economic data and growing confidence in Europe’s response to its debt crisis.
In the financial sector, Bank of Ireland added 0.1c to 7.6c. AIB was 0.2c better at 4.1c and Irish Life & Permanent increased 0.6c to 3.4c.
In construction, as ratings agency Fitch reaffirmed CRH at a rating of BBB with a stable outlook, shares in the company gained 20c to close at €11.725. Grafton advanced 0.7c to €2.679, and Kingspan was up 2c at €6.15.
